Educational institutions are embracing 3D printing—but managing access for hundreds or thousands of users is a challenge.

Cloud-based 3D printing platforms solve this by making printers accessible, manageable, and scalable.

Why Traditional Educational Setups Fail

Common problems include:

  • Printer bottlenecks
  • Limited staff oversight
  • Inconsistent student access
  • High failure rates

Without centralized management, printers sit unused or misused.
